snow⋅mo⋅bile

[snoh-muh-beel] noun, verb -biled, -bil⋅ing.
–noun
1. Also called skimobile, snowcat. a motor vehicle with a revolving tread in the rear and steerable skis in the front, for traveling over snow.
–verb (used without object)
2. to operate or ride in a snowmobile.

Origin:
1920–25; snow + -mobile


snow⋅mo⋅bil⋅er, noun

snow·mo·bile   (snō'mō-bēl', -mə-)   
n.  A small vehicle with skilike runners in front and tanklike treads, ridden by straddling a seat and used for driving in or traveling on snow. Also called skimobile.

[snow + (auto)mobile.]
snow'mo·bil'er n., snow'mo·bil'ing n.
